How are latkes made

Web21 de jan. de 2024 · Latkes are little fried pancakes usually made with grated potato. The word is Yiddish, and the eating of latkes is most associated with the Jewish festival of Hanukkah. Web11 de nov. de 2013 · 1. Coarsely grate your potatoes and onions by hand (or use the grater blade of a food processor). I use one onion for every two pounds of potatoes, but you can really go with your gut here. 2. Gather your shreds in cheese cloth or a tea towel and squeeze the water out. Let it all rest, and then squeeze again. A latke (Yiddish: לאַטקע latke; sometimes romanized latka, lit. "pancake") is a type of potato pancake or fritter in Ashkenazi Jewish cuisine that is traditionally prepared to celebrate Hanukkah. Web22 de nov. de 2024 · Potato latkes are a relative newcomer to Jewish history, only arriving on the scene around the 19th century in Eastern Europe after the popularization of potatoes. The actual word “latke” is Yiddish for pancake, the origin is believed to come from the East Slavic word for “small fried pancake.”. Writing about latkes, because 'tis the ...
